Get PriceFeb 08, 2008 · I will assume your calcium hypochlorite has more than 51% available chlorine. Based on this assumption, the chemical is classified as a Class 3 oxidizer, Class 2 unstable reactive, Class 1 water reactive and a Corrosive solid. In applying the requirements in IBC Table 307.1(1) your room or building would be classified as a Group H-3 occupancy.

Get PriceLEED, for example, offers up to six points for water reclamation and reduction strategies. Particularly if you are aiming for Gold or Platinum, water recycling is an important area to target. Blackwater treatment is also a necessary strategy for projects pursuing the Living Building Challenge, which requires net-zero water for certification.

Get PriceSamples must be taken from locations that are representative of the water source, treatment plant, storage facilities, distribution network, points at which water is delivered to the consumer, and points of use. In selecting sampling points, each locality should be considered individually; however, the following general criteria are usually ...
